The actor was asked about the prospect of a third film during a chat withThe Hollywood Reporterabout his latest project, the Paramount+ drama,MobLand. And at the tail end of that interview,THRasked one of the greatest questions of our time: “I know you’ve said that you’re ready forMamma Mia 3. Could you end the debate and share who you think Sophie’s biological dad is?”

Lily James as Donna Sheridan in Mamma Mia 2: Here We Go Again

To which, the actor replied:

“I think you’ll have to wait for the next movie. I think leave that one right there. I know who it is, but I don’t want to be a killjoy.”

‘Mammia Mia 3’, Starring Sabrina Carpenter? What About A Ruby Storyline For Cher?

Fans ofMamma Mia!andMamma Mia! Here We Go Againhave wondered about a third installment since the latter’s premiere back in 2018. The jukebox Broadway musical-turned-multi-million-dollar film franchise tells the story of mother-daughter duo Donna (Meryl Streep) and Sophie (Amanda Seyfried) and their lives on a secluded Greek island, as told through ABBA songs. Back in August 2024, Christine Baranski (who plays one of Donna’s best friends and member of the Dynamos, Tanya)toldTHRthat she “was in London with [producer] Judy Craymer” and that the producer “is planningMamma Mia 3. She gave me the narrative plotline of how it’s going to happen. That’s all I can say!”

Previously, in 2022,Here We Go AgaindirectorOl Parker revealedthat Judy Craymer had always thought ofMamma Mia!as a trilogy of films, and had a plan in place for what that third film would entail. And Craymer herselfhas assertedthat the third film “will happen,” but the question of story remains. There are options as to where our musical melodrama could go: focusing perhaps on Sophie’s daughter all grown up, or maybe even a young Ruby (Cher) in her heyday? In either scenario, fans have made it clear who they’d like to see appear:Sabrina Carpenter, the actress and singer known for her megahit song, “Espresso” (and co-starring in theBoy Meets Worldspin-off,Girl Meets World). And guess what? Not only hasAmanda Seyfried been downwith the idea since 2024, Craymer is apparentlyeyeing Carpenter for a rolein the film, too.
